The City of Cuyahoga Falls was founded in 1812 by William Wetmore to develop land owned by Judge Joshua Stow of Middletown, Connecticut. It was originally named Manchester and later changed, at the request of the Ohio Postmaster General to its present name, Cuyahoga Falls. Today the City of Cuyahoga Falls has a population of 50,000 and is 27.8 square miles.
